The Mechanics Behind Copying Files In Python Made Easy: 5 Easy Steps
At its core, Copying Files In Python Made Easy: 5 Easy Steps involves utilizing Python's shutil (short for "shell utilities") module. This module serves as a collection of file operations, including but not limited to:
The shutil module offers a range of functionalities, such as
- copy(): This function allows you to create an exact copy of a file.
- copy2(): This is similar to copy(), but it preserves metadata and access permissions.
- copyfile(): This function copies a file from one location to another.
- copymode(): This function allows you to set permissions on a file.
